About the WNY Lacrosse for Kids Fund
This fund has been spear headed by the Fastbreak Lacrosse Camp, lacrosse coaches, youth directors and referees in the WNY region to help lacrosse families in need. This is one more way that we can give back to our "family" of lacrosse. Our goal is to create a growing fund and financial base to support charities that help WNY lacrosse families that may face hard times. Specifically WNY kids in our region. This money will provide grants to charities that will support lacrosse boys and/or girls that may face health ailments such as cancer or serious life-altering injuries, accidents or diseases, etc. We want to be able to support lacrosse families in times of need. We are committed to giving back to our great game in everyway possible.
The Community Foundation of Greater Buffalo will be managing this fund.
